    Default NEA15 CQB On auto

    Morning guys. Went pin shooting the weekend. My NEA started firing on auto. Except for the fact that it's illegal, is there any other associated problems I can encounter? What would be causing this? It is also not happening frequently. I am planning to do and video a range test on Wednesday.

    Sounds like a slam fire issue.

    You have done nothing illegal and nor is your weapon per se illegal. It is only illegal for you to modify the weapon so that it becomes fully automatic. You have not done so. This is not a weapon that is an automatic weapon but simply a semiautomatic weapon that is malfunctioning.
